Celebrate Pulp, Peril, and Pure Style with Francesco Francavilla’s Black Beetle Omnibus
Dark Horse Books presents The Black Beetle Omnibus, Francesco Francavilla’s love letter to classic crime busters. The Black Beetle Omnibus will collect every thrilling Black Beetle tale written and illustrated by Francavilla for the first time, including the full-length adventures No Way Out and Kara Bocek and the one-shot, Night Shift. The paperback book also collects never-before-seen bonus content, including concept art, layouts, character studies, vintage-style lobby cards, behind-the-scenes material from Francavilla’s sketchbook, and a brand-new cover by Francavilla.
After witnessing an explosion that decimates the city’s organized crime community, killing dozens, the Black Beetle—Colt City’s sleuthing sentinel—is on the hunt for answers and justice in the story, No Way Out.
In Kara Bocek, the masked American hero ventures to the Middle East incognito (as Tom Sawyer) to fight Nazis in pursuit of a mysterious object of terrible power—a weapon of unknown origin, older than the pyramids, which could fuel the Thousand-Year Reich of Hitler’s dreams.
Finally, in Night Shift, the Black Beetle is on the case when a powerful totem of magic shows up at Colt City Natural History Museum, prompting Hitler to send his fearsome Werewolf Korps to collect the piece.
The Black Beetle Omnibus (paperback, 216 pages, 10.1875 x 6.625”) will be available in bookstores and comic shops on September 22, 2026. It is now available for preorder at Amazon, Barnes & Noble, and your local comic shop and bookstore for $29.99.
